City of Sparks to Host Celebrate Sparks! Event at Tony Armstrong Amphitheater, June 27
Sparks, NV- This Saturday, June 27, the City of Sparks invites the community to Celebrate Sparks! - a free, family-friendly celebration and mural unveiling to honor the history, culture, and community spirit of Sparks.
As part of the America 250 initiative, this event will include the big reveal of the artwork by Ely-based artist Jamie Vincek in the Tony Armstrong Amphitheater, a talk from the artist, live music in the amphitheater, food trucks and Great Basin beer, local vendors, and free historical tours provided by the Sparks Heritage Museum.
Celebrate Sparks! is an official America250 Nevada event designed to educate, engage, and celebrate the state's contributions to the American story. The City of Sparks is a partner in the statewide semi-quincentennial celebration.
Details:
Celebrate Sparks! Event: Saturday, June 27, 2026, from 4:00 p.m. - 10:00 p.m. at the Tony Armstrong Amphitheater in Downtown Sparks
